Day 21

A Child of the King

In 1876, Hattie Buell traveled to the Thousand Island Park in New York, eager for a time of Bible conference teaching and preaching. On Sunday morning, she listened as the speaker talked of being an heir of God and a joint heir of Christ. “Christian friends,” he cried, “we are the children of the King!” Hattie Buell left the meeting and almost immediately wrote “A Child of the King.”

My Father is rich in houses and lands,

He holdeth the wealth of the world in His hands!

Of rubies and diamonds, of silver and gold,

His coffers are full, He has riches untold.

My Father’s own Son, the Savior of men,

Once wandered on earth as the poorest of them;

But now He is pleading our pardon on high,

That we may be His when He comes by and by.

I once was an outcast stranger on earth,

A sinner by choice, and an alien by birth,

But I’ve been adopted, my name’s written down,

An heir to a mansion, a robe and a crown.

A tent or a cottage, why should I care?

They’re building a palace for me over there;

Though exiled from home, yet still may I sing:

All glory to God, I’m a child of the King.

I’m a child of the King, A child of the King:

With Jesus my Savior, I’m a child of the King.
